Benjamin F. Bacon
Biography
Transcribed by Marcia Siegfried Redding
Benjamin F. Bacon, farmer, sec. 36; P. O., Augusta; owns 180 acres of land worth $50
per acre; is a son of Benjamin and Elizabeth Bacon, both of French descent; he was born in Missouri, Feb. 27, 1832, and came with
his parents to this county in 1835; was married in Adams county, this State, in 1871, to Mahala J. Gordon, a native of New York,
born in 1836; they have 2 children, Franklin and Mary L. Mr. B. is a member of the M. E. Church and is a Republican.
Page: 517
Title: 1880 History of Hancock County, Illinois
Author: By TH. Gregg
Published by: Chas. C. Chapman & Co.
